Second Life on your cell phone?
By Eric Reuters
Running Second Life on a cell phone isn’t a brand new idea — Comverse was talking about the idea well over a year ago. But Vollee has taken the idea out of the lab and into public beta. The premise is to use Vollee’s servers as an intermediary between the cell phone and Linden Lab. By logging into the virtual world on your cell phone, Vollee makes a connection to the Second Life Grid and handles the technical heavy lifting of rendering objects. The company then streams video output to your phone like any other media file.
